Installing a Dishwasher Needs a Variety of Tools


You may require to make a journey to Lowe's or Residence Depot if you do not have a selection of devices on hand. To install a dishwashing machine, you need the following devices: pliers, an adjustable wrench, a set of screwdrivers, a tube cutter, and also opening saws. You will additionally require cleaning products such as a shallow container as well as sponge. If you do not have any of these products, the expense to purchase them can add up rapidly.

PLUMBING SERVICES YOU'LL NEED FOR A KITCHEN REMODEL


S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ION


If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.


If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per. When shopping for a new sink, consider upgrading to features like extensions, sprayers, soap dispensers and a stainless steel garbage disposal.
